@charset "utf-8";
/* CSS Document */

*{
	padding:0;
	margin:0;
	zoom: 1;
	list-style:none;
}

body{
	background-image:url(img/bk.gif);;
	font-family: 'ヒラギノ角ゴ Pro W3','Hiragino Kaku Gothic Pro','メイリオ',Meiryo,'ＭＳ Ｐゴシック',sans-serif;
}

#wrapper{
	width:718px;
	margin:0 auto;
    padding:20px 0px 10px 0px; 
	}

/* //////////////////////////////////////////
////////////////////////////////////////// */	
/* ヘッダー */

#header{
   margin:0px 0px 0px 0px;
   padding:0px 59px 0px 59px;
   width:600px;
   background-image:url(img/wak_02.png);
   background-repeat:repeat-y;
   }

#header2{
   margin:0px 0px 0px 0px;
   padding:0px 0px 0px 0px;
   width:300px;
   float:left;
   }
   
#header3{
   margin:0px 0px 0px 0px;
   padding:10px 0px 0px 178px;
   width:122px;
   float:left;
   }
   
/* //////////////////////////////////////////
////////////////////////////////////////// */
/* メイン */ 

#main{
   margin:0px 0px 0px 0px;
   padding:0px 59px 0px 59px;
   width:600px;
   background-image:url(img/wak_02.png);
   background-repeat:repeat-y;
   clear:both;
}   

.menu{
   margin:0px 0px 0px 0px;
   padding:0px 0px 0px 0px;
   width:396px;
   float:left;
	}

ul#menu1{
	padding:10px 0px 0px 0px;
	margin:0px 0px 0px 0px;
	display:block;
	}

/*　リスト化されたメニュー全体の設定 - liタグ　*/
#menu1 li{
        padding:0px 20px 10px 0px;
		margin:0px 0px 0px 0px;
		width:178px;
		height:22px;
		list-style:none;
		display:inline;
		float:left;
	    }
		
.menu2{
   margin:10px 0px 0px 0px;
   padding:0px 0px 0px 0px;
   width:200px;
   float:left;
	}
	
.menu2_main{
   margin:0px 0px 0px 0px;
   padding:0px 0px 0px 0px;
   width:200px;
   background-image:url(img/menu_waku_02.gif);
   background-repeat:repeat-y;
	}
	
#fooder{
   margin:0px 0px 0px 0px;
   padding:10px 59px 0px 59px;
   width:600px;
   background-image:url(img/wak_02.png);
   background-repeat:repeat-y;
   clear:both;

}

.ad{
   margin:0px 8px 0px 0px;
   padding:0px 0px 0px 0px;
   width:112px;
   float:left;
	
	}
	
.ad2{
   margin:0px 0px 0px 0px;
   padding:0px 0px 0px 0px;
   font-size:12px;
   letter-spacing:0.1ex;
   line-height: 140%;
   color:#4C4C4C;
   width:480px;
   float:left;
	
	}	
	
/* //////////////////////////////////////////
////////////////////////////////////////// */
/* メイン */ 

p{
    font-size:12px;
	letter-spacing:0.1ex;
	line-height: 140%;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	}
	
h3{
   margin: 0px 0px 0px 0px;
   padding: 10px 0px 0px 0px;
  }	

.bou{
	font-size:13px;
	letter-spacing:0.1ex;
	line-height: 140%;
	margin: 0px 0px 6px 0px;
	padding: 0px 14px 0px 22px;
	color:#2E6001;
	font-weight:bold;
	}
	
.gr{
	font-size:12px;
	letter-spacing:0.1ex;
	line-height: 140%;
	margin: 0px 0px 0px 0px;
	padding: 0px 0px 0px 0px;
	color:#4C4C4C;
	}	
